The Fatheads is a cartoon created by Ralph Bighead which starred a married couple that appeared to be based loosly on a highly unflattering parody of his parents, depicting them as ugly, loudmouthed and brutally stupid. They constantly fight with each other and anyone else they come across, hitting people and each other with parking meters. They are voiced by Charlie Alder.

The show is hugely popular with Rocko, Filburt, Heffer and even Spunky being great fans of the show and its style of humour.
